let block_arr_init_color = []
let width_num = 5
let height_num = 5
for (let i = 0; i < width_num; i++) {// 高
block_arr_init_color[i] = []
for (let j = 0; j < height_num; j++) { // 列
block_arr_init_color[i][j] = {}
}
}
for (let i = 0; i < width_num; i++) {// 高
for (let j = 0; j < height_num; j++) { // 列
block_arr_init_color[i][j] = { "a": 1 }
}
}
for (let i = 0; i < 4; i++) {// 高
block_arr_init_color[i] = []
for (let j = 0; j < 4; j++) { // 列
block_arr_init_color[i][j] = {}
}
}
// block_arr_init_color.length = 0
for (let i = 0; i < 4; i++) {// 高
block_arr_init_color[i] = []
for (let j = 0; j < 4; j++) { // 列
block_arr_init_color[i][j] = { "a": 0 }
}
}
console.log(JSON.stringify(block_arr_init_color))
for (let i = 0; i < block_arr_init_color.length; i++) {// 高
for (let j = 0; j < block_arr_init_color[i].length; j++) { // 列
console.log("数据" + block_arr_init_color[i][j])
}
}
写了一个 BUG,感觉很有意思
最新推荐文章于 2024-11-04 16:17:23 发布
本文展示了如何使用JavaScript创建和初始化一个二维数组,包括填充全1和全0的块,以及使用`JSON.stringify`进行序列化。重点在于数组的动态构建和遍历。
摘要由CSDN通过智能技术生成